JOSE MEDINA MOLINA's Obituary
On Monday, March 21, 2022 at home surrounded by his family, Jose "Chuy" Medina went home to be with the Lord at the age of 85. He was born the only child to Pedro Medina and Aurora Molina September 08, 1937 in McAllen Texas. As a life long resident of South Texas, Chuy work hard as a farmer until he retired at the age of 65. He later took on the role of Resident Aide at the Mcallen Amigos del Valle Apartment complex where he lived for many years.
He was preceeded in death by his parents, Pedro and Aurora Medina, and Maria Uvalle Medina his wife of 53 years. He is survived by their three sons: Noe Medina, Joel Medina (Norma Medina), and Elias Medina (Irene Medina). He is also survived by 7 grandchildren, 12 great grandchildren and a large number of family and friends that were blessed to have been a part of his life.
He was hard working, caring, compassionate, and had a great sense of humor. Among his many roles he was a loving husband, caring father, protective father in law, grandpa (Pipo), great grandpa, brother in law, and awesome uncle. Words can not express how much he will be missed.
